MMPRC Commences Maldives Roadshow in South Korea

Thursday 22nd of June 2023

Maldives Marketing and Public Relations Corporation (MMPRC) has kicked off a Maldives roadshow in South Korea to promote the Maldives as a top destination for South Korean travellers. Under this initiative, the first roadshow was staged in Seoul on 21st June 2023 with a second roadshow due to be held in Busan on 23rd June 2023.

Eleven key companies from the Maldives tourism industry are taking part in the roadshow alongside MMPRC, exhibiting their various offerings to the South Korean market. This includes Angsana Velavaru LUX* South Ari Atoll, Madifushi Private Island, Maldivian Charter Club, Oaga Art Resort Maldives, Robinson Club Maldives Pvt Ltd, RIU Atoll & RIU Palace Maldives, The Cocoon Collection, The Westin Maldives Miriandhoo Resort and Inner Maldives.

Through this roadshow, MMPRC and industry partners will be able to connect with potential tour operators and travel agents based in both locations, further strengthening trade relationships between the two destinations. As part of the roadshow, MMPRC conducted a social media contest in Seoul with winners having won Maldivian-themed merchandise.

Additionally, a raffle lucky draw was held during the roadshow with 2 winners awarded a free holiday giveaway to the Maldives. A second raffle draw will present free holidays to 2 additional winners in Busan as well. The holidays are sponsored by leading resort properties including Robinson Maldives, RIU Hotels & Resorts, Westin Hotels & Resorts and Cocoon Maldives.

Apart from these stunning events, the roadshow also displayed a Maldivian corner where visitors were able to sample different Maldivian snacks and explore the Maldivian culture through lacquer work. The main objective of this roadshow is to maintain South Korea as a prominent market for the Maldives and to strengthen stronger partnerships with travel agents and industry partners.

The event also aligns with MMPRC’s market strategies to promote individual products and showcase unique experiences to South Korean travellers. The South Korean market has historically been a key source market for the Maldives. At the end of 2022, the market was ranked as the 9th biggest market and is seen to show good interest in the Maldives this year as well with 13,335 arrivals by the end of May 2023.
